Again in 1991, Sumio Iijima of the NEC Corporation experienced noted the synthesis of carbon nanotubes. Band construction calculations advised that these nanotubes could exhibit metallic band conduction. This could be a substantial benefit above the conducting polymers we had explored, which had been, in reality, disordered semiconductors supplying simply variable-assortment hopping conductivity.

Unfortunately, For several years following Iijima’s report, the manufacture of clean nanotubes was cumbersome. In 1996, having said that, the group of Richard Smalley at Rice College managed to produce solitary-walled carbon nanotubes at superior produce. Soon after, I contacted Smalley, and we chose to sign up for forces to measure the transport by way of a one carbon nanotube.

For example, we look at the nucleopore elaborate, a gateway involving the cell nucleus and the cytoplasm. This is a really challenging program and therefore tricky to examine inside a mobile, so we use biomimetics. We reconstruct holes then insert person features on the nucleopore complicated to check transport as a result of it at The only-molecule level.’
